On May 5, 2020, GAO released a report updating its open priority recommendations for EPA. In its April 2020 report, GAO identified seven additional priority recommendations for EPA, concerning management of climate change risk and ensuring cybersecurity at EPA, bringing the total number of open priority recommendations to 21.
